Remove duplicate lines, open paths, stray geometry, title blocks and non-production clutter.
Convert suitable vector artwork into cleaner outlines for acrylic, metal and signage components.
Use photos, samples and dimensions to prepare a better reviewed quote path for flat replacement parts.
Clean part naming, material notes and revision details for jobs that will be reordered.
Separate cut, engrave, drill, fold, paint, weld or assembly notes so production does not guess.

Technical guidance
Cleaning or preparing a file is separate from the production price. The file must be reviewed before it becomes a reliable cutting quote.
Australian cutting work should be drawn at 1:1 in millimetres, not guessed from screen size or export defaults.
Cut, engrave, score, drill, bend, paint, weld and assembly notes should not be hidden in one ambiguous layer.
The best drafting work creates a stable file that can be quoted, nested, produced and reordered consistently.
